Where is the Vederman family from?

You can see how Vederman families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Vederman family name was found in the USA between 1840 and 1920. The most Vederman families were found in USA in 1920. In 1840 there was 1 Vederman family living in New York. This was 100% of all the recorded Vederman's in USA. New York had the highest population of Vederman families in 1840.
